diff --git a/test/dbus/test-reexecute.c b/test/dbus/test-reexecute.c
new file mode 100755
index 0000000..43025e7
--- /dev/null
+++ b/test/dbus/test-reexecute.c
@@ -0,0 +1,121 @@
+/*
+ * Reexecute Tests
+ */
+
+#undef NDEBUG
+#include <c-stdaux.h>
+#include <systemd/sd-bus.h>
+#include <unistd.h>
+#include "util-broker.h"
+#include "util/string.h"
+#include "syslog.h"
+
+#define PATH_LENGTH_MAX 4096
+#define TEST_ARG_MAX 12
+
+static void test_send_reexecute() {
+ Broker *broker = NULL;
+ int r, sync_pairs[2], sync_value;
+
+ r = socketpair(AF_UNIX, SOCK_STREAM, 0, sync_pairs);
+ assert(r >= 0);
+
+ util_broker_new(&broker);
+ broker->test_reexec = true;
+ util_broker_spawn(broker);
+ pid_t pid = fork();
+ if (pid != 0) {
+ close(sync_pairs[1]);
+ /* Wait the child process exits. */
+ read(sync_pairs[0], &sync_value, sizeof(sync_value));
+ util_broker_terminate(broker);
+ util_broker_free(broker);
+ return;
+ }
+
+ close(sync_pairs[0]);
+ _c_cleanup_(sd_bus_flush_close_unrefp) sd_bus *server = NULL, *cmd_bus = NULL;
+ _c_cleanup_(sd_bus_message_unrefp) sd_bus_message *reply = NULL;
+ const char *unique_name = NULL, *owner = NULL, *reply_str = NULL;
+
+ /* RequestName before reexecuting. */
+ {
+ util_broker_connect(broker, &server);
+ r = sd_bus_get_unique_name(server, &unique_name);
+ c_assert(r >= 0);
+ r = sd_bus_call_method(server, "org.freedesktop.DBus", "/org/freedesktop/DBus", "org.freedesktop.DBus",
+ "RequestName", NULL, NULL, "su", "com.example.foo", 0);
+ c_assert(r >= 0);
+ }
+
+ /* Make broker reexecute. */
+ {
+ util_broker_connect(broker, &cmd_bus);
+ r = sd_bus_call_method(cmd_bus, "org.freedesktop.DBus", "/org/freedesktop/DBus", "org.freedesktop.DBus",
+ "Reexecute", NULL, &reply, "");
+ c_assert(r >= 0);
+
+ r = sd_bus_message_read(reply, "s", &reply_str);
+ c_assert(r >= 0);
+ c_assert(!strcmp(reply_str, "OK"));
+
+ sd_bus_flush_close_unref(cmd_bus);
+ }
+
+ /* Wait to make sure dbus-broker has exited. */
+ sleep(1);
+
+ /* GetNameOwner after reexecuting. */
+ {
+ r = sd_bus_call_method(server, "org.freedesktop.DBus", "/org/freedesktop/DBus", "org.freedesktop.DBus",
+ "GetNameOwner", NULL, &reply, "s", "com.example.foo");
+ c_assert(r >= 0);
+
+ r = sd_bus_message_read(reply, "s", &owner);
+ c_assert(r >= 0);
+ c_assert(!strcmp(owner, unique_name));
+ syslog(LOG_INFO, "Got the right owner!");
+ }
+
+ /* Clean.
+ * We can't call util_broker_terminate, because the forked process
+ * is single thread, util_broker_thread doesn't exist and can't do
+ * this for us.
+ */
+
+ broker->pipe_fds[0] = c_close(broker->pipe_fds[0]);
+ broker->pipe_fds[1] = c_close(broker->pipe_fds[1]);
+ broker->listener_fd = c_close(broker->listener_fd);
+ util_broker_free(broker);
+ write(sync_pairs[1], &sync_value, sizeof(sync_value));
+}
+
+static void test_generate_args_string() {
+ char *args[TEST_ARG_MAX];
+ for (int i = 0; i < TEST_ARG_MAX; i++) {
+ args[i] = NULL;
+ }
+ int i = 0;
+ generate_args_string(false, args, TEST_ARG_MAX, &i, "--log", "1");
+ c_assert(i == 0 && args[i] == NULL);
+ generate_args_string(true, args, TEST_ARG_MAX, &i, "--controller", "2");
+ c_assert(i == 2 && !strcmp(args[0], "--controller") && !strcmp(args[1], "2"));
+ generate_args_string(true, args, TEST_ARG_MAX, &i, "--machine-id", "3");
+ c_assert(i == 4 && !strcmp(args[2], "--machine-id") && !strcmp(args[3], "3"));
+ generate_args_string(true, args, TEST_ARG_MAX, &i, "--max-bytes", "123456");
+ c_assert(i == 6 && !strcmp(args[4], "--max-bytes") && !strcmp(args[5], "123456"));
+ generate_args_string(true, args, TEST_ARG_MAX, &i, "--max-fds", "12");
+ c_assert(i == 8 && !strcmp(args[6], "--max-fds") && !strcmp(args[7], "12"));
+ generate_args_string(true, args, TEST_ARG_MAX, &i, "--max-matches", "12345abcde");
+ c_assert(i == 10 && !strcmp(args[8], "--max-matches") && !strcmp(args[9], "12345abcde"));
+ generate_args_string(true, args, TEST_ARG_MAX, &i, "--reexec", "13");
+ c_assert(i == 10 && args[10] == NULL && args[11] == NULL);
+}
+
+int main(int argc, char **argv) {
+ test_generate_args_string();
+ /* Reexecute can only be run under privileged user */
+ if (getuid() == 0)
+ test_send_reexecute();
+ return 0;
+}

+static int util_event_defer(sd_event_source *source, void *userdata) {
+ Broker *broker = userdata;
+ sd_bus *bus = broker->bus;
+ /* new_bus shares the dbus fd (pair[0] or lc_fd) with broker->bus.
+ * Both of them use this fd to communicate with broker, which use
+ * pair[1]. So we can't close new_bus here, or we will fail when
+ * closing broker->bus.
+ * And, before sending messages to the broker by new_bus, we should
+ * detach broker->bus. If not, the reply message will be processed
+ * by broker->bus, but broker->bus have no idea why this message even
+ * exist, because it doesn't send any message.
+ */
+ sd_bus_detach_event(bus);
+ sd_bus *new_bus;
+ _c_cleanup_(sd_bus_message_unrefp) sd_bus_message *message = NULL;
+ int r = 0;
+
+ create_broker_listener(broker);
+
+ r = sd_bus_new(&new_bus);
+ assert(r >= 0);
+
+ r = sd_bus_set_fd(new_bus, broker->lc_fd, broker->lc_fd);
+ c_assert(r >= 0);
+
+ r = sd_bus_start(new_bus);
+ assert(r >= 0);
+
+ r = sd_bus_message_new_method_call(new_bus,
+ &message,
+ NULL,
+ "/org/bus1/DBus/Broker",
+ "org.bus1.DBus.Broker",
+ "AddListener");
+ c_assert(r >= 0);
+
+ r = sd_bus_message_append(message,
+ "oh",
+ "/org/bus1/DBus/Listener/0",
+ broker->listener_fd);
+ c_assert(r >= 0);
+
+ r = util_append_policy(message);
+ c_assert(r >= 0);
+
+ r = sd_bus_call(new_bus, message, -1, NULL, NULL);
+ c_assert(r >= 0);
+
+ /* close the new listener_fd just like what we have done in util_broker_thread. */
+ broker->listener_fd = c_close(broker->listener_fd);
+
+ /* We still need broker->bus to deal some message, reattach it. */
+ sd_bus_attach_event(bus, sd_event_source_get_event(source), SD_EVENT_PRIORITY_NORMAL);
+ return 0;
+}
